a) Ask About Available Deals In Your Area
TV providers offer various deals to both their existing and new customers. If you make a comparison, you will realize that some providers might have what you need. Yes, they could vary in many ways, but what you need to check to include the following:
- Free Installation
- Service or maintenance packages
- Free access to some shows or movie channels
- 24/7 customer support
- Flexible payment terms
You can get information on deals from customer representatives and websites that provide such information. b) Consider Your Budget
TV services and packages have different price tags. Consider how much it costs to access the programs, shows, and other packages you want. Packages usually range from basic ones to premium options. You may also want some additional services such as internet access. All these need to reflect in your budget.
The best approach when making budgetary considerations is to list the various options with their prices. Match the price tags with the packages or channels of each option. That way, it is pretty easy to make a cost-effective choice of cable television providers.
If you have a high budget allocation, the best option would be a combined one. That is an option that allows you to access cable and internet services. With that, you will enjoy unlimited access to online programs, shows, and those specific to your favorite TV channels.

Major Types of TV Services
Arguably, the first step to making the right choice of TV cable provider is to understand the main providers. Each type is unique and strives to meet the various viewing needs. So, depending on your viewing habits, you will most likely find some options better than others.
You will also realize that there is great variability in the available options in different locations. Some areas have access to cable and satellite, while others have maybe satellite only. With that said, here are the four most common categories of TV providers:
1) Cable TV
As the name suggests, the cable TV option uses coaxial cables to transmit radio frequency signals to your home. To use it, you need a cable box and a remote. You may also need to seek the help of a technician to help you do the installation work since cabling can be a little complex if you’ve not done it before or understand how it works.
Cable TV is one of the most popular services due to its accessibility and reliability, especially in storms. Further, most companies that provide this service often accompany it with home phone and internet services. Some areas, however, especially in rural areas, may not be within reach of cable television providers.
2) Satellite TV
The Satellite TV option uses satellite dishes to receive broadcast signals from satellites. To use them, you require satellite dishes and a receiver placed strategically in your home to get strong signals. The installation procedure often requires a technician. Once connected, it gives you access to several packages.
Regarding availability, Satellite TVs are everywhere and are a popular choice for people living in rural areas. Note, however, that while it is reliable because of the technology it uses, a few things may disrupt it. Heavy cloud coverage and storms can lead to loss or poor signal quality.
3) Fiber TV
Fiber optic TVs transmit programming through infrared lights using plastic cables or thin glass to aid the process. Being a relatively new technology and with its high signal reliability, fiber optic TV is gaining popularity. Its bandwidth is also high, making it provide viewers with high-picture quality.
You, however, need to check whether this option is available in your area. Some areas already have the necessary infrastructure while others do not, so you can only use it if available. Further, note also that fiber TV options vary by location. Check the applicable options in your location.
4) Streaming TV
It uses internet cable services to deliver shows, TV programs, and shows to viewers. You need a highly reliable internet service provider to use this option. Without it, you won’t connect to Amazon Prime, Hulu, Netflix, and other platforms where you may want to stream your favorite shows or programs.
Note that streaming requires a web browser, a streaming stick such as Amazon fiber TV, or a smart TV. Without these, you won’t be able to enjoy the shows, movies, or programs you want. Further, this option is available in almost all places with a reliable internet and cable service connection.
